Unlike buying from a dealership, public auction vehicles are usually sold 'as seen', meaning there are no assurances or return plans. Before attending a public auction, looking into the types of autos available and their market price can assist protect against overbidding. Many auction houses enable prospective buyers to examine autos prior to the bidding starts, so it deserves showing up early to look for any type of visible concerns.
Start by walking the car and looking for any kind of dents, scrapes, or corrosion areas. Small cosmetic flaws are typical for an utilized cars and truck, however substantial rust or improperly fixed damage can show a history of overlook or previous mishaps. Inspect that all the body panels line up appropriately. If they do not, the vehicle may have remained in a crash.
Uneven wear could be an indication of placement problems, which might bring about expensive repair work. Additionally, examine that the lights, windows, and mirrors are intact and completely useful. When inside the automobile, examine the overall problem of the seats, dashboard, and controls. Look for too much wear, spots, or rips, as these might indicate high mileage or an absence of care.
Normally, a car with lower gas mileage will certainly have much less general wear, but this isn't always the instance. If the mileage seems abnormally reduced for the auto's age, it's worth validating that it hasn't been tampered with through clocking (the prohibited practice of changing the odometer to make the automobile show up to have fewer miles than it actually does).

If an auto has really reduced gas mileage however substantial endure the pedals, guiding wheel, or seats, this can suggest that the automobile has not been accurately represented, and might raise issues about clocking or other potential problems. Always examine the solution history and MOT records on the to ensure the mileage aligns with the auto's age and problem.
The V5C logbook ought to match the seller's information and reveal just how numerous previous owners the vehicle has actually had. A high number of past proprietors in a short time can be a sign of continuous issues with the lorry.
Repetitive advisories for the same problem might suggest ongoing mechanical troubles that might come to be costly. While some can boost an auto's performance or aesthetics, others may influence or cause issues with dependability. Examine whether any adjustments have actually been made and whether they have been declared to insurers. Inadequately installed adjustments such as reduced suspension or engine tuning can impact the vehicle's handling and longevity.
Unfortunately, rip-offs are all too common in the made use of car market, and some sellers might try to trick purchasers by misrepresenting an auto's problem or selling lorries that have actually been taken. Beware if the seller is excessively anxious to make a quick sale, particularly if they reject to fulfill personally or wait to offer total information concerning the vehicle's history.
